Week 08: GSoC`23 with OpenMRS
“Hello Everyone! Welcome back to the exciting blogging series where I share my incredible journey of the GSoC project. I genuinely hope all of you are doing fantastic and are as thrilled about my progress as I am!
Before wasting much time let’s get to the updates for this week.
Updates for the week:
This week was full of challenges and achievements. In this week I worked on patient-registration and completed almost all of the tests. I worked on the person-attributes-field.component.tsx and created a PR #760 which is currently in review. I also worked on coded-person-attribute-field.component.tsx and created a PR #762 which got merged.
After working on these two I also worked on the text-person-attribute-field.component.tsx and relationships-section.component.tsx but the few tests are failing in these two components due to multiple reason. So I have created draft PRs for both of them. The draft PRs are:-
— text-person-attribute-field.component.tsx — #766
— relationships-section.component.tsx — #767
I have explained why the tests are failing in the PR comments. I will be grateful if you will have a look and provide the guidance.
Goals for the Week:
Last week I completed the patient-registration-app and now I am ready to move to the next front-end module. This week goal will be to write tests for esm-active-visits-apps.
So this was all for the 8th week from my side. Thank you all for your support and feedback thus far. Your encouragement keeps me motivated as I embark on this exciting journey. Stay tuned for more updates on my progress, challenges, and lessons learned!
Happy Coding!!